Which Should You Buy?
This one's a crowd-pleaser and a half - a delicious, comforting gourmand that's perfect for cold nights. It's got that undeniable 'cappuccino in a cozy cafe' vibe, but reviewers say it offers surprising sophistication for its price point.
This one's a mixed bag, to put it mildly. Some folks reckon it's a classy, versatile number; others call it a generic, forgettable aquatic that barely leaves a trace. If you're after something universally lauded, look elsewhere. If you're willing to take a punt on a polarizing scent, you might find a hidden gem.

Season and Occasion Fit
Seasons
A winter perfume through and through - made for cold, dark months.
Occasions
Its warm, gourmand nature, combined with a strong, lasting presence, makes it less ideal for the office or active wear. However, its sophisticated warmth is perfectly suited for romantic evenings, casual gatherings, and even formal events, especially in cooler weather.
Seasons
Versatile across every season - no clear seasonal preference from wearers.
Occasions
Its moderate sillage and short longevity make it suitable for office wear, where discretion is key. The generic and 'safe' nature means it won't stand out on a date or formal event, but its fresh, clean accords make it an easy choice for casual outings or even light activity.
